What is the concept of 'decolonization' in critical geography?

  1. The process of ending colonialism.

  2. The process of restoring indigenous sovereignty.

  3. The process of dismantling colonial power structures.

  4. All of the above.

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
D Correct answer
Explanation

Decolonization in critical geography is understood as the process of ending colonialism, restoring indigenous sovereignty, and dismantling colonial power structures. Critical geographers argue that decolonization is not simply a historical process, but rather an ongoing struggle that is necessary for achieving social justice and environmental justice.
